The search has been stood down for missing 37-year-old woman Kelly McConnell, who was last seen at the Market Square, Letterkenny, county Donegal on Monday January 26, 2026.
Kelly was last seen in the early hours of Monday at approximately 1:30am. She was wearing a black top with a black and white skirt.

Kelly was described as being approximately 5 foot in height, of a slim build with blonde hair. Gardaí and Kelly’s family were concerned for her well-being.
In an update on Wednesday, Gardaí say the search for Kelly has been stood down as she has been found safe and well. Gardaí have thanked the public for their assistance.
